FG declares September 5 public holiday

 

The Federal Government has declared Friday, September 5, 2025, a public holiday to mark the celebration of Eid-ul-Mawlid.

Eid-ul-Mawlid commemorates the birth of the Holy Prophet Muhammad.

The Minister of Interior, Dr. Olubunmi Tunji-Ojo, made the announcement on behalf of the Federal Government in a statement issued on Tuesday by the ministry’s Permanent Secretary, Dr. Magdalene Ajani.

Tunji-Ojo congratulated Muslims in Nigeria and across the world, urging them to reflect on the Prophet’s virtues of peace, love, humility, tolerance, and compassion.

The minister further called on Nigerians of all faiths to “use the occasion to pray for peace, security, and stability in the country, while supporting government’s drive for unity and development.”

“The Minister of Interior wishes Muslims a joyous and peaceful Eid-ul-Mawlid celebration,” the statement added.
